Understand the Dubai Property Market

Before making any purchase, it is essential to study Dubai property market trends carefully. The last decade has witnessed an enormous growth in the market and this is fueled by the advancement of the infrastructure, tourism and demand by other countries. Observing trends such as rising rental yields, demand for freehold property in Dubai, and shifts in popular neighborhoods will give you a clear perspective.

 The investors, who examine these trends, more often than not will make investments in such properties that will provide them with long term value as opposed to short term returns.

Also, you will know when to buy at the right time by knowing the economic indicators, such as interest rates, inflation and government policies. An example is low interest rates are usually accompanied by increased demand and it may affect the property prices and rental yields.

Choose the Right Type of Apartment

Investors can enter the market at a lower price with off-plan properties, paying in installments throughout the construction process. This approach increases flexibility and boosts cash flow, especially if you plan to rent out the property in the future.

Ready-to-move-in apartments on the other hand give you instant access to the property and you are able to start generating rental income immediately. Before coming to a final decision, it is essential to consider the two before deciding which one fits your objectives; be it capital appreciation or rental yield.

Evaluate Financial Considerations

Financial planning is necessary when buying an apartment in Dubai. You need to estimate the overall cost of investment which would be registration cost, maintenance cost and other unrecognised cost. Additionally, understanding Dubai property payment plans offered by developers can make a significant difference. Flexible plans could enable you to have a good cash flow and get a good property at a premium price.

Mortgage alternatives and interest rates should also be considered by investors so that the funding is consistent with the general investment strategy. A well-structured financial plan reduces risk and enhances the likelihood of a profitable property investment in Dubai.

Legal and Ownership Considerations

The Dubai property market is highly regulated and provides clear cut security and transparency to the investor. If you are buying an apartment in Dubai, it is important to understand whether the property is freehold or leasehold.Non-UAE residents can fully own freehold property in Dubai, making it an attractive option for long-term investment.

Also, the collaboration with reputable developers and registered brokers is also the guarantee of the law compliance and the reduction of risks. The knowledge of the legal process, registration and documentation will save time and unnecessary complications in the time of purchasing.
